F4 - 49C connector open

Mitsubishi Heavy Industries · R410A Systems

What does F4 mean?

An open or disconnected 49C connector has been detected in the outdoor unit. This suggests a problem with a specific electrical connection.

Common Causes

  • Loose or disconnected 49C connector.
  • Damaged wiring.
